Creating a partition dividing a double-duplex brownstone--suggestions?

Greetings, I am a long-term, very appreciative lurker on the Forum, and now I have a question: My wife and I have just, finally, closed on a legal 2-family, 4-floor brownstone (Stuyvesant Heights) that is configured as 2 double duplexes. We will live on the garden and parlor floors and rent out the top two floors as a single unit. Our problem, which I know is a common one, is how to partition the two units in a way that is simple, clean, and preserves privacy for us and for the tenants. How best to do this? Complications/other factors: the house has a beautiful staircase bannister that we want to preserve, and because my sister and law will likely move in to the upstairs duplex in 4 or 5 years, we?d want the partition to be easily removable. We will hire an architect consultant for our renovation, but the more we think out our options in advance, the less we?ll be paying him or her (I think). In a perfect world, we?d rent out the garden floor and live on the upper 3 but we can?t afford that option. I?ve found several discussions in the archives but they were thin on details. Can anyone help me with descriptions (or even better, photos or plans) of good solutions?

Most brownstones are configured with a set of double doors on the parlour floor leading into the front parlour along with an additional one down the hallway there that leads to the staircase to the garden level. You could wall off the end of that hallway either completely or with a door depending upon whether you still want to use the double parlour doors to enter your front room. That would be the cheapest option.

As Trump would say ” build a wall, a really big wall”. A privacy wall can be built walling in the stairs with out removing any details. It need not be ugly. Here’s one that I built for a client. This one was built on the garden floor to separate the garden rental from the owner triplex. A door was added at the base of the stairs. Yours would be on the parlor floor entrance. Depending on your layout, you may want two interior doors, side by side, dividing the two apartments.

What is the concern? Aesthetics? If this is the typical brownstone, you (owner) enter via the parlor doors (replaced as necessary, double doors are simple & fit well.) There is a wall at the end of the stairway which isolates your space from the common hallway. The stair banister is untouched. Many places do not even bother with isolating the tenant space, but if you have the typical landing at the top, you should be able to put a door there and a wall beside the hall baluster (so you don’t destroy it). Don’t know is this is ‘to code’ but anyone can do this. And you can take the wall down if it is isolated from the baluster.
